Output cdac12cc41266fc1236966804bf86692b7d354f8a15571a656821032c397c94a:7

value
27973470
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8a177f2b0a13636db6e3a7496fd47a855b18b2b OP_EQUAL
address
MSBzopxH8AE9gchTX5TUu1odATn1pb8RUy
transaction
cdac12cc41266fc1236966804bf86692b7d354f8a15571a656821032c397c94a
spent
true